We have 2500 hens in a small poultry barn with a deep litter system, we also have a compost pile where I compost large amounts of cracked eggs, manure, and the occasional dead bird, all mixed with straw. I also stack large amounts of manure toward the back of the property to be spread on crops. The past two summers the flies would become unbearable as we got into the dog days of summer. We never really notice them in the barn by the hens, but the egg packing room and the house would become inundated.

This year we are trying fly predators from http://www.spalding-labs.com/ . They are tiny, gnat sized parasitic wasps that kill the fly larvae before they hatch. They do not sting people, nor become pests themselves, but are supposed to help cut down on fly populations. The company sends a monthly shipment throughout the summer. I first spread them in mid-May, and just spread a second batch that came in the mail today. So far, so good. I haven't noticed very many flies at all this season, but can't remember just how bad the the flies were in June last year. We have had good rainfall with temps in the high 70's and low 80's with one bout of weather to 100 F, but it may still be too early in the fly season to really tell if they are effective. So far they seem to be working, but we'll see how it goes as the summer progresses.
